Hades on Ruby is a very very low grade hit, like less than 200hp. But the summon will cast a Pentragram with a Grim Reaper toiling over a bubbling couldron, where it will cast its flame and petrifying curse. The effect on Ruby, despite its extremely light hit, is enormous in that the affect lasts up to two KOTR from one person, Cloud.

Now...imagine, it took me 6 casts of KOTRs from Cloud (and Hades for every 2 KOTRs)...before I decided to awaken my two companions from their "deaths". This time, I had the two Mime Cloud\'s summons. That\'s 6 KOTRs before Ruby broke its curse...only to be petrified again. Its cheating...but that long battle with Emi had me a bit skittish for a fair fight.

Also, I had MP Absorb connected to my Master Summon (or mastered KOTR) so that I never run out. The absorption for each KOTR is close to 1000 magic points. Basically, you never run out of magic.

BTW....you can get the Master Summon Materia from the old man in the town called Kalm. The nearest town to Midgar. You gotta defeat Emerald to get it. He also gives you the underwater materia (which will remove the 20 minute counter vs Emerald) if you morph that pirate ship enemy in the underwater tunnel in Junon.
